Caterpillar AP-800B
Maintenance schedule, common problems & OEM parts breakdown
The Caterpillar AP-800B is a rubber-tired, mid-size asphalt paver in Cat's 8-foot-class line, built to lay mats from about 1.8 m up to a maximum 6.1 m (6 to 20 ft) wide with the right screed fitted. It carries a mechanical, Perkins-derived Cat T4.236 diesel rated around 102 gross hp (76 kW), identified by the 1BF serial prefix. Operating weight runs roughly 10,660-11,905 kg (23,500-26,240 lb) depending on whether the base tractor or a screed-equipped configuration is weighed. The AP-800B sits early in the AP-800 family: it followed the base AP-800 of the late 1980s and was itself succeeded by the AP-800C, which switched to a Cat 3054DIT turbocharged engine, and later by the AP-800D with a Cat 3054C turbo diesel rated near 130 hp. Cat offered the AP-800B with either the Extend-A-Mat 8-16B power-extending screed for variable-width work or the fixed-width Pavemaster 8B screed for simpler, lower-cost paving.
Across the AP-800 family the biggest change was engine control rather than turbocharging: the B-series kept the mechanically governed Perkins-based T4.236 (turbocharged, jerk-pump injection, no electronic controls), while the C and D generations moved to turbocharged Cat 3054-family engines with electronic engine management and more power. That mechanical simplicity is exactly why AP-800B units still hold value on the used market: no ECM, no fault codes, and few sensors to trip up a small paving crew, which keeps upkeep and diagnosis straightforward on older jobsites. Cat has since folded the whole 8-foot wheeled-paver niche into its newer AP400/455/500/555 line, so factory parts support for the AP-800B leans on remanufactured and aftermarket sources for engine, hydraulic, and screed-heat components. Contractors running these machines today value them mainly for low purchase cost and simple field repair rather than output or emissions compliance.

Caterpillar AP-800B specifications
Engine
| Engine model | Perkins T4.236, turbocharged diesel |
| Cylinders | 4, inline |
| Displacement | 3.9 L (235.6 cu in) |
| Gross power | 76 kW (102 hp) |
| Net power | not published for this configuration |
| Emissions tier | pre-Tier engine, no Cat/EPA emissions certification tier documented for this model |
Weights
| Operating weight, without screed | 10 660 kg (23,501 lb) |
| Operating weight, with standard screed | 11 902 kg (26,242 lb) |
| Ground pressure | not published |
Dimensions
| Overall length, with screed | 5.97 m (19 ft 7 in) |
| Transport width | 2.59 m (8 ft 6 in) |
| Transport height | 2.67 m (8 ft 9 in) |
| Width, hopper open | 3.30 m (10 ft 10 in) |
| Front tire size | 22 x 12 |
| Rear tire size | 16.00 x 24 |
| Auger diameter | 358 mm (14.1 in) |
| Wheelbase / ground clearance | not published |
Performance
| Maximum travel speed | 21 km/h (13 mph) |
| Maximum paving speed | 95 m/min (312 ft/min) |
| Standard paving width | 1.86 m (6 ft 1 in) |
| Maximum paving width | 6.1 m (20 ft) |
| Hopper capacity | approx. 6.9 t (7.6 tons) per factory spec sheet; treat as approximate, some listings show unit conversion issues |
| Gradeability | not published |
Service capacities (summary)
| Fuel tank | 163 L (43.1 gal) |
| Hydraulic system | 110 L (29.1 gal) |
| Cooling system | 21 L (5.5 gal) |
| Engine oil | not published |
Values vary by configuration, region, and serial range — confirm against your machine before planning transport or lifts.
AP-800B fluids & capacities
| System | Capacity | Recommended fluid |
|---|---|---|
| Engine crankcase (with filter) - Perkins-derived T4.236 turbocharged diesel, 1BF serial prefix | approx. 9.5 L (2.5 US gal) for the Cat-installed engine with full-flow filter; the bare Perkins T4.236 base spec runs slightly lower at approx. 8.0 L (8.5 US qt) - verify against the dipstick mark on your unit, oil cooler/filter routing can shift the figure | Cat DEO (Diesel Engine Oil), API CF-4/CG-4 diesel-rated. SAE 15W-40 for general and warm-climate service; drop to SAE 10W-30 in cold climates down to about -18C (0F). Check the OMM cold-weather viscosity chart before cold starts below that range. |
| Cooling system | 20.8 L (5.5 US gal) | Cat heavy-duty antifreeze/coolant (Cat DEAC, or later-issue Cat ELC extended-life coolant where retrofitted), mixed 50/50 water-glycol, meeting Cat EC-1 spec. Add Cat SCA supplement on DEAC-filled systems per the maintenance interval schedule; ELC systems do not need SCA. |
| Fuel tank | 163.1 L (43.1 US gal) | No. 2-D diesel fuel, ASTM D975 grade. Switch to a winter-blend or No. 1-D diesel, or use an anti-gel additive, in cold-climate service to prevent fuel waxing/gelling. |
| Hydraulic system (tank plus circuit) | approx. 110.1 L (29.1 US gal) total system fill; tank-only capacity is not separately confirmed and typically runs somewhat lower than the total-system figure | Cat TDTO (Transmission/Drivetrain Oil) is the typical spec for this paver generation's hydrostatic-drive-linked hydraulic circuit - SAE 10W for cold-climate service up to SAE 30 for hot-climate service. Straight Cat HYDO hydraulic oil is an acceptable alternative on circuits that do not share hydrostatic drive-train components. Confirm against the machine's own OMM viscosity chart, as the exact hydraulic fluid call-out for this early-1990s AP-800B build could not be independently confirmed from the manual text itself. |
| Grease (all points, screed and drive-train) - spec only, no reservoir capacity | not applicable (fitting-by-fitting service, no bulk reservoir) | Cat Multipurpose Grease (MPGM), NLGI 2, lithium-complex EP grease with moly fortification for heavy-shock screed extension and drive-train grease points. |
Capacities are refill values from factory literature — always fill to the dipstick/sight gauge, not the number.

Servicing the AP-800B beyond the schedule
Predictive Maintenance & Fluid Analysis
Because the T4.236 has no ECM or onboard diagnostics, oil sampling is the main early-warning tool on the AP-800B: pull engine oil samples at every scheduled change to track wear metals from the mechanical injection pump and cylinder liners. Sample hydraulic fluid periodically too, since the open-loop gear and piston pumps driving the propel, auger, and conveyor circuits show wear through particle counts before a failure shows up as noise or slow response. Watch screed heater amperage draw as a leading indicator of failing elements.
Corrective & Common Repairs
Typical AP-800B repairs center on the mechanical drivetrain: worn tamper bar bushings and eccentric shafts causing uneven compaction, stretched auger and conveyor drive chains, and auger gearbox bearing wear from abrasive mix. The Perkins-derived fuel system commonly needs lift pump diaphragm replacement and injection pump recalibration as hours build. Screed heater elements burn out individually and need circuit-by-circuit testing rather than blanket replacement. Rubber-tired steering components, tie rods, kingpins, and wheel bearings, wear faster than on tracked pavers and should be checked whenever steering feels loose.
Overhaul & Rebuild Points
Major overhaul work on the AP-800B centers on the T4.236 top end: cylinder head, valve guides, and injection pump and nozzles should be evaluated together once compression or fuel economy drops. The hydrostatic propel pump and motor are the other big rebuild item, since they see continuous duty at paving speed. Plan wheel bearing and kingpin rebuilds on the tractor axle, and inspect the screed extension slides and crown mechanism for wear whenever the Extend-A-Mat 8-16B is stripped down for major service.
Seasonal & Environment Servicing
Cold-weather prep on the AP-800B means checking coolant strength, fitting a block heater where winter paving continues, and keeping the fuel-water separator drained since the mechanical injection pump is unforgiving of contaminated fuel. In hot weather, confirm the screed heater thermostat holds a steady mat temperature and clean the hydraulic oil cooler fins, since the mechanical engine bay traps heat around the pumps. Before storage, drain water separators, protect screed plates from corrosion, and block the machine rather than parking on flat tires.
AP-800B fault codes & troubleshooting
| Code | Meaning | Likely cause | What to do |
|---|---|---|---|
| Low Oil Pressure warning lamp (red) | Engine oil pressure has dropped below the safe minimum on the Perkins T4.236 mechanical diesel | Low oil level, worn oil pump, clogged suction screen, or failed oil pressure switch/sender | Shut engine down immediately, check oil level and check for leaks before restarting |
| High Coolant Temperature warning lamp (red) | Engine coolant temperature has exceeded the safe operating range | Low coolant level, blocked radiator core, slipping or broken fan belt, or thermostat stuck closed | Idle down, shut off if lamp stays on, check coolant level and radiator once cool |
| Alternator / Charging System warning lamp (red) | Charging circuit is not producing adequate output, battery is on discharge | Broken or slipping alternator belt, failed alternator, or loose/corroded battery connection | Check belt tension and battery terminals, test alternator output |
| Screed Heat indicator lamp (amber/green) | Shows the screed heating elements are energized; it is an on/off status light, not a fault code | Normal operation indicator, or heater circuit breaker/relay tripped if lamp will not light | Check screed heat circuit breaker and heating element wiring if lamp fails to illuminate with heat switch on |
| Hydraulic Oil Temperature gauge (red zone) | Hydraulic reservoir oil temperature has reached the high end of the analog gauge scale | Low hydraulic fluid level, clogged oil cooler, or relief valve stuck open causing excess heat | Reduce load, check fluid level and cooler fins, let system cool before continued operation |
| Low Fuel Level warning lamp | Fuel level has dropped near the reserve mark on the tank sender | Fuel running low, or faulty fuel level sender/float | Refuel and confirm sender operation if lamp stays lit after refueling |
Codes and remedies are general guidance for this model family — always confirm with diagnostic tooling and your dealer before major repairs.
AP-800B attachments & work tools
Screed - Pavemaster 8B (fixed width)
Heavy-duty conventional fixed-width screed built for the 2.44 m (8 ft) paver size class the AP-800B belongs to. No power extension; base paving width is 2.44 m (8 ft). Simplest, most economical screed for mainline work with no width changes.
Screed - Extend-A-Mat 8-16B (power-extending)
Hydraulically power-extending screed for the same 2.44 m (8 ft) size class. Extends from a 2.44 m (8 ft) base out to roughly 4.9 m (16 ft) under hydraulic power; bolt-on strike-off extensions push occasional extra-wide passes further, with period listings for this paver citing paving widths up to about 6.1 m (20 ft) in full extended trim.
Bolt-on screed extensions / strike-offs
Heavy-duty screed frame on both the fixed and power-extending screed accepts bolt-on extension sections beyond the hydraulic power-extension range. Extensions mount front or rear of the main screed depending on the paving pattern, widening the mat without a full screed change.
Auger system
Twin independently controlled augers, roughly 355 mm (14 in) diameter, feed mix from the conveyor out to the screed and reverse rotation for even material distribution. Augers raise hydraulically to clear obstacles, ease trailer loading, and support the paving-width-reduction arrangement; wider auger sections pair with the wider Extend-A-Mat setup.
Conveyor and hopper
Front hopper feeds mix onto a heavy-duty steel slat conveyor running to the augers. Conveyor bed plates and chain guards are standard wear-and-guarding items sized to the conveyor, not separate optional work tools.
Screed heat and compaction elements
Screed plates are electrically heated for pre-heat before paving starts, with vibratory compaction built into the base screed deck. These functions are integral to the Pavemaster/Extend-A-Mat screed itself on this machine, not bolt-on attachments.
Screed mounting / coupling
Screed is a dedicated, size-matched unit towed behind the tractor on leveling/tow arms, connected through hydraulic quick-connects for width-extension, heat, and vibration circuits. There is no universal quick-coupler shared across unrelated tools the way loaders or excavators use one.
Hydraulic circuit notes
Screed extension, auger raise/lower, and heat/vibration functions all run off the paver's own hydraulic system rather than a separate auxiliary kit. No aftermarket hydraulic add-on is needed to run the factory screed options on this machine.

AP-800B serial number reference
The PIN plate on an AP-800B sits on the frame near the operator's station, usually on the right-hand console upright or tractor frame rail below the seat platform; some units repeat it on the engine side panel. Read the first 3 characters as the prefix (here 1BF) identifying the model/engine build series, followed by the sequential unit number - compare the full PIN against the machine's parts or service manual coverage range to confirm which build phase (base AP-800 vs AP-800B) it falls into.
| Prefix | Identifies | Notes |
|---|---|---|
| 1BF | AP-800B (and base AP-800), Perkins T4.236 engine | Base AP-800 documentation covers 1BF00001 through 1BF00224. AP-800B production picks up the same prefix from 1BF00225-up, same Perkins T4.236 (4.236) engine family. One continuous prefix range shared across the base and B-suffix update rather than a separate code. |
Frequently asked questions
What engine does the Caterpillar AP-800B use?
The AP-800B runs a turbocharged, mechanically governed Perkins-derived Cat T4.236 diesel rated around 102 gross hp (76 kW), identified by the 1BF serial prefix. It has no electronic engine controls (no ECM), unlike the later Cat 3054-family engines fitted to the AP-800C and AP-800D, which added electronic engine management.
What is the operating weight of the AP-800B?
Operating weight runs roughly 10,660-11,905 kg (23,500-26,240 lb), varying with whether the base tractor or a screed-equipped configuration is measured. Exact figures vary by screed and options fitted, so check your machine's data plate for the specific configuration.
What replaced the Caterpillar AP-800B?
There is no single direct successor. Within its own family the AP-800B was followed by the turbocharged AP-800C and AP-800D, and Cat eventually discontinued the whole AP-800 line, folding the 8-foot wheeled-paver niche into its current AP400/455/500/555 series. There is no one-for-one replacement model to point to.
